OXNARD : Teen-Ager Dies at Scene of Collision

Share

An Oxnard teen-ager was killed early Sunday when the car he was driving collided head-on with another vehicle on the Rose Avenue overpass of the Ventura Freeway in Oxnard, authorities said.

Manuel Razo, 17, died after suffering multiple injuries to his chest after the car collided with a sport utility vehicle a few minutes after midnight, according to a coroner’s investigator.

The force of the collision caused Razo’s car to explode into flames. He was declared dead at the scene, Oxnard Police Officer Tim Lumas said.

Lumas said firefighters had to cut five people out of the wreckage of the sport vehicle, which was driven by Arturo Mares Sr., 31, of Oxnard. Mares and his son, Arturo Mares Jr., 8, were treated and released from St. John’s Regional Medical Center in Oxnard.

Mares’ wife, Guadalupe, their daughter, Annabelle, and a family friend, Yvonne Koforski of Port Hueneme, were transported to St. John’s Pleasant Valley Hospital in Camarillo.

Guadalupe Mares was in stable condition Sunday at the hospital and Annabelle was released after an overnight stay. Koforski, who is eight months pregnant, was treated and released.

Lumas said an investigation into the crash was continuing.
